What Even Is This Super-Duper Floor Stuff Anyway
Basically, when folks talk about getting those gleaming concrete surfaces, they’re describing a pretty neat process that makes concrete floors look way better than you might imagine. In essence, we grind down the top layer of your existing concrete, making it super flat and incredibly smooth, kind of like sanding wood to a fine finish.
On top of that, we then use special tools with diamonds – yeah, real diamonds, but tiny ones – to keep grinding and refining the surface, getting it smoother and smoother with each pass. Furthermore, this intense grinding makes the concrete really dense, which helps it resist stains and makes it incredibly strong.
Finally, after all that grinding, we apply a hardener and then keep buffing it until it gets that amazing, almost mirror-like sheen you see in cool commercial spaces or modern homes. So, instead of just a dull, dusty floor, you end up with a high-gloss concrete finish that’s seriously impressive and super durable.

Polished concrete floors in Kunkle, Ohio
Property owners in Kunkle, Ohio usually call after looking at a tired concrete slab in a warehouse, showroom or modern residential space. Polished concrete is the existing slab itself, mechanically refined through a series of diamond-grinding passes from coarse (40 grit) to fine (3000 grit), with a densifier and stain guard applied at the right stage.
The result is the original slab transformed into a hard, dense, reflective surface that reads as polished stone. There is no coating sitting on top, so there is nothing that can chip, peel or hot-tire fail. The slab is the floor.

How much does polished concrete cost in Kunkle, Ohio?
Standard cream-polish residential and light-duty runs $4 to $7 per square foot. Showroom mirror-grade with aggregate exposure and dye is $7 to $12 per square foot. Warehouse-scale (10,000+ sq ft) drops to $3 to $5 range. Quoted firm after the call.
How is this different from epoxy?
Epoxy is a coating that sits on top of the slab. Polished concrete is the slab itself, ground and densified. Epoxy can chip, peel, hot-tire pickup. Polished concrete cannot, there is no coating to fail.

How long does the install take?
Residential rooms run two to three days. larger floors 5,000 to 20,000 sq ft run a week to two weeks. The space is dust-controlled with wet grinding and HEPA vacuum.
